This former chapel is now converted into residential units. The Welsh and English Wesleyan causes however still meet in the vestry. The chapel was first built in 1808 and extended in 1866, 1901 and 1935. In 1941 it was badly damaged by the Luftwaffe, and was rebuilt in 1955. www.bbc.co.uk/wales/northwest/sites/holyhead/pages/wartime2.shtml
